April 2026 (2026-04) monthly summary for 5rahim/seanime. Focused on reliability, performance, and developer experience. The team delivered a mix of user-facing features, stability improvements, and architecture/security enhancements that reduce downtime, improve UX, and position the project for scalable growth. Key features delivered: - Clipboard API support for plugins (ctx.dom.clipboard) enabling richer plugin interactions (commit 9f8ac13789493cf4edc704b7155c8623cccca9ac). - Pause videocore playback when the window is minimized or hidden to improve user experience and resource usage (commit 7037ec693f4741efdd131324b4ef20bc45186123). - Global search enhancements with adult-entry handling and support for tags in advanced search and lists (commits 2e2f3cd753b994dc49caf03822588bff24d5038b and 0dcd2b8d0472ee1b276038ae4cbc41846ed522d8). - React 19 upgrade and related fixes to modernize the UI stack (commit 2fdeb3591260f42fd5ae48131e75ba44687eaa12) along with a security overhaul (commit 5d885ae59090763e3a2cad681e798223f95a1b39). - Autodownloader improvements and hooks, including fixes for queued items and new hook support (commits 94fcf2557b83d58076c70193484b4080af315a88 and c0eb0fcfb791418ab53e85b896ca50e495a1d9ac). Major bugs fixed: - Random logouts stabilized by addressing intermittent auth/session edge cases (commit 224f5560f7e3f55c1698a88a98e5a456a8785410). - Directstream reliability hardening and simulated platform issue fixes (commits 0457d84677cdaaf26a1f50ef7fcdd52ef94e2677 and f8172a2cc04448410da1325d706c174da49125b5). - Autodownloader queued item handling fixed to ensure correct downloads (commit 94fcf2557b83d58076c70193484b4080af315a88). - Various general bug fixes across the codebase, including codegen and runtime stability improvements (commits 52449916e0f67793b3b8322cfd36124f221b2a5d and b521dae2820c38743d6423230cb74ca9a04e6ab2). - Stability and edge-case fixes in renderer initialization, directstream cancellation, and strict mode handling (commits 1167bda41378dcc1abaf50d4e490b810abccb381, 47c204c6333befc625fa1b3ec7ffbf07dabb4bf9, 0dee511aef7225cfa922a95f24b7a91e23ed8b18). Overall impact and accomplishments: - Significantly improved reliability and user experience across playback, search, and plugin interactions, reducing disruption from random logouts and UI glitches. - Modernized the tech stack with a React 19 upgrade and a Security Overhaul, improving maintainability and future-proofing the platform. - Enhanced performance, load times, and parsing speeds in DirectStream, plus better handling of downloads and queued work in Autodownloader. - Strengthened developer experience with expanded test coverage, documentation updates, and tooling configurations that ignore non-source tooling folders. Technologies/skills demonstrated: - React 19 ecosystem and modern JavaScript/TypeScript practices - Plugin architecture design and lifecycle management - Robust auth/session handling and security hardening - Performance optimization (subtitle parsing, API bindings) and reliability engineering - Test coverage expansion and documentation discipline

Month: 2025-11 | Repository: 5rahim/seanime Key features delivered: - Added Matroska Parser: new Matroska parser to expand media format support (commit 46c50fdcc077657a118dbd4d72acec5df9e6f2a3). - Module and connection improvements: increased max open connections, removed unnecessary mutexes, and async module refresh to improve throughput and stability (commits 84658228316f3dccab221c51dce24832c6f508d1; 2740862c1bc86bcb10f5f51986c27e68695b79c2). - Comprehensive VideoCore playback enhancements: HLS support, audio cycling, volume control via mousewheel, subtitle customization and blacklist, plus a new OnlineStream player (commits e52708d332e5a06cb69b6e37894ec624c33108d3; 6eac703a831f6f33e5555051a5d573d7a557def7; 8106ce8dfcd2e3027b45037ea16a3c7a10f8096a; e6390b003bc20a299e88a023a3dc5dc12b4e3e01; cb386bbdacfb970058d84ce0327d1f0ea5d55921). - Release engineering and documentation automation: CI/workflow updates, version bumps, changelog updates, and release notes to improve deployment traceability (commits fa1a7f44b0b656ca11a784e93c6a02817c2ae67e; 80000fa875b1a1428bb4065654acf72cea9776a5; 0d59b28325c0b140f4d67d91f84df33f56fd099b; e978760f15e6465ee40907572d4f0e5b08b4187a). - UX enhancements: My Lists on the home screen and new Missed Sequels section, along with Tray Icon UI updates and navigation keyboard shortcuts (commits 616c96d431e4bf7097c6b886db6dd4d4a99fb8d4; 13c1c71bb22d2e3098f1c62278ed677905756333; af67c5a21892497a46c7a67532985113c9218fa7; 4e35a34b861b04c59b9ccde354900494623de6f8). Major bugs fixed: - MKV chapters handling: fix MKV parser to correctly handle chapters (commit 0626a5c9ea0f9441d1be4ffd0461ffcaa8b4b42f). - User/session stability: fix deleting entries when logged off; enforce single runtime instance; undo trailer autoplay when auto-next is off (commits d71137ab0b24c42be104333919c66527096a908f; a078a1cf93242dd16e96def1d5f2b837d749d7c4; 14a07d190dcee8ef8d4c35ab6a296f7112051663). - Interaction and UI reliability bugs: fix editing keyboard shortcut values; fix subtitles skipping in Denshi; fix YouTube embeds in Denshi; various UI fixes (commits 19cb6116dc080679733a3cb7c878fec684d620f4; 604ac7a5274482af1f56c93f5a43fcb036799b5c; dad934eed593b5a87fdc4fca2534c1f5dc903a3a; 951713e905326f59ed33bd3a8429f3bbf9f4e0ea). - Stability and security hardening: general security improvements across the project; refresh and reload fixes for image proxy and manga sources; release workflow fixes (commits 4d508d33b5531269cdcb1552dc1b3390afca94c1; e61e0308a5a4fa1d84b03ec3319543485ea6d8b2; ca7ee7a93d9dc8b3b80b24c29ed25f232174f8a3). Overall impact and accomplishments: - Significantly broadened media format support and playback reliability while increasing system throughput and scalability. Release engineering improvements shorten deployment cycles and improve traceability. Notable UX enhancements improve discovery and everyday usability, driving user engagement and satisfaction. Multiple stability, security, and reliability fixes reduce runtime crashes and data loss risks across Denshi, videocore, and custom sources. Technologies/skills demonstrated: - Go concurrency patterns, async processing, and mutex simplifications to improve performance. - Videocore and Denshi ecosystem enhancements, including HLS, subtitles, and external play flows. - Dependency injection refactor, code tidying, and testable architecture improvements. - CI/CD and release engineering, changelog/versioning discipline, and documentation hygiene. - Nakama support, custom sources, and cross-project integration work.
